Nociceptors
Sensory receptors that detect signals from damaged tissue and convey pain signals to the central nervous system.
Sensory Receptors
Specialized cells or cell structures that respond to external stimuli in the environment, such as light, sound, or touch, and convert them into signals that can be interpreted by the nervous system.
Hurtful Temperatures
Extreme temperatures that can cause physical harm to the body, including hypothermia from cold and burns from excessive heat.
Gate-Control Theory
A theory that suggests pain is not merely a direct result of activation of pain fiber receptors, but is also subject to modulation by interneurons in the spinal cord that can 'gate' pain signals.
